Output 73fc9414aef051b3f824f973724ea91f56fb4dcc28945d5973df90e3206be4c2:2

value
9687090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 088b53fe8163d2b720894f88c787cacd86218c01 OP_EQUAL
address
M8gLYeiWHee2nFDfBLAVepQexLG2h1mLcC
transaction
73fc9414aef051b3f824f973724ea91f56fb4dcc28945d5973df90e3206be4c2
spent
true